Summary

EPA entered into an Administrative Consent Order (ACO) with Petro Chem Processing Group of Nortu, LLC (Petro Chem) located in Detroit, Michigan to resolve violations regarding the NESHAP for Benzene Waste Operations at 40 C.F.R. ?? 61.340 ? 61.359, Subpart FF, and the NESHAP for Off-site Waste and Recovery Operations at 40 C.F.R. ?? 63.680 ? 63.698, Subpart DD, and certain requirements of its Renewable Operating Permit MI-ROP-N0731-2009. Petro Chem failed to control equipment leaks by implementing leak detection and control measures in accordance with 40 C.F.R. Part 61 Subpart FF and 40 C.F.R. Part 63 Subpart DD by failing to meet Method 21 calibration and monitoring requirements. There is a concurrent Consent Agreement and Final Order that will be issued with this ACO. The CAFO requires Petro Chem to pay a penalty of $270,000 and resolves the FOV issued to Petro Chem on June 18, 2018. The CAFO includes the following certification, ?Respondent certifies that it is complying fully with the Permit to Install, No. 6-19, that was issued by EGLE on June 18, 2019, which has requirements to ensure that the facility operates as a synthetic minor source under Subpart DD. The June 18, 2019 Permit to Install still requires the facility to comply with the provisions of Subpart FF.?
